US Anti-Doping Claims Stir Global Debate 🏊♂️⚖️

As the world gears up for another Olympics season 🏅, a fiery debate over anti-doping policies has taken center stage. Recent critiques by U.S. media and agencies targeting the International Olympic Committee (IOC) and World Anti-Doping Agency (WADA) have sparked accusations of hypocrisy—especially as the U.S. positions itself as a global “enforcer” of clean sports.

Critics argue that while American institutions frequently spotlight alleged doping issues in other countries 🌍, they often overlook well-documented cases involving U.S. athletes. From track stars to swimmers, past scandals have raised eyebrows about consistency in enforcement. “It’s like calling out your friend for skipping the gym while you’re hiding pizza boxes under the bed,” one sports analyst joked—on condition of anonymity.

China, frequently targeted in these critiques, has pushed back, urging a fairer and more transparent global system. Meanwhile, athletes and fans demand a focus on unity rather than politicized finger-pointing. After all, shouldn’t the spirit of sports be about breaking records—not trust? 💔
